i'm sure someone's already offered you decent build advice and whatnot, like they said it's definitely more of a shooter, but it's not a 'high end' shooter, so you don't have to worry too much.

two good mods to note - laser and 'seeking plasma system'. lasers can make a gun full auto, which some will appreciate, give pretty much pinpoint accuracy, and reduce recoil MASSIVELY. meanwhile seeking plasma system makes the projectiles track foes - fire in their general direction, and you're kinda good. not to mention all the abilities, so you don't need to feel like a pro COD player by ANY means. it's an rpg shooter.

barricade, energy drain can be used to help boost your survival, barricade letting you generate cover basically wherever you are, while energy drain hurts enemies and restores your shields.

there's 3 ways to have 'infinite' ammo, essentially.

first off, the skill 'turbocharge' - this mostly works best with large magazine weapons (so, assault rifles), but it can basically give more than a clip's worth of ammo when you use the skill, and you can use it outside of battle to refill the clip, as well. there's also a lot of ammo crates laying around so, this just makes it easier (not to mention it enhances damage and rate of fire)

second is the mod that makes the gun no longer use 'thermal clips', ie normal bullets, and instead will work off an energy system - it'll reduce the amount of rounds the gun can fire, but also means the gun recharges - you can use this to say, main a sniper rifle that normally has too few shots you can hold at once to rely on completely (you can also just hold more than one weapon of course), especially if it's maybe got a long delay between firing anyway.

third is the bioclip - basically, you can reload manually, but if your gun hits 0 rounds loaded, it'll instantly refill without taking ammo, but deals 20% of your hp in damage, iirc. two points - first off, this CAN kill you, it's 20% max, not 20% current, so if you reload like this with only 20% hp left, you'll die. but secondly, it's also not 'reloading', it's just refilling, so you can keep firing. it could make for some guns with longer reloads more bearable, or make some guns with decent mags but burn through the ammo reserves too quickly easier to use - a classic is the 'piranha' shotgun, which is a full auto shotgun with a drum mag, with seeking plasma + bioclip - you'll be able to fire like 50 rounds in 10 seconds or so without needing to worry about stopping to reload, and just chew through encounters easier.

one downside to this is, you don't regen hp up to 100% outside of battle, normally. there's plenty of health crates as well, and some passive skills can make it so you'll regen up to 100%, but it's not a given.

sounds dangerous, but shields tend to be better than hp anyway, and if you're grabbing energy drain, grab 'team support' skill, rank 6 will massively boost your max regen after using a tech power. the skill also boosts your whole team's max shields, as well.
